BLOOMINGTON, MN (May 12, 2023) – Renaissance, a leader in pre-K–12 education technology, announced that the Utah Department of Community and Cultural Engagement STEM Action Center has approved the Renaissance Personalized Learning Blended Solution for Mathematics as part of the K–12 Mathematical Personalized Learning Software list.

The grant program provides schools and districts with access to a selection of math personalized learning software programs to improve student outcomes in mathematics. As a result of this approval, public schools and districts in Utah can now utilize Star Math and Freckle Math together to support student achievement.

“We appreciate the opportunity to continue supporting Utah educators and students with reliable supplemental math practice products and tools,” said Chris Kratzer, Vice President of Government Affairs at Renaissance. “Renaissance’s Star Math and Freckle Math will provide schools and districts with valuable insights and targeted instruction to see every student throughout their learning journey.”

Renaissance’s assessment and practice platform work seamlessly to inform instructional decisions, monitor student progress, measure student growth, and monitor proficiency:

  • Star Math: the most comprehensive computer-adaptive pre-K–12 interim and formative assessment available for math—universal screening, progress monitoring, and goal-setting data to move every student forward to make up for lost instructional time.
  • Freckle Math: supplement core instruction with adaptive math practice, targeted math skills practice, math fact practice, and inquiry-based lessons.
